在WordPress中,添加面包屑导航是一个简单且实用的功能,它可以帮助用户更好地了解他们在网站上的位置,打开你的WordPress主题文件夹,找到templates文件夹并打开它,在header.php文件中,引入CSS和JavaScript文件,在`标签内,使用以下代码创建面包屑导航结构: ,`php,, , "> / "; // 网站标题, // 获取当前页面的父级URL, $parent_url = get_permalink(get_the_ID());, // 获取父级页面的ID, $parent_id = get_the_ID();, // 遍历父级页面,获取其标题, while ($parent_id != 0) {, $parent_page = get_page_by_title(basename($parent_url), OBJECT, $parent_id);, if (!empty($parent_page)) {, $parent_url = $parent_page->guid;, $parent_id = $parent_page->ID;, $title = $parent_page->post_title;, } else {, break;, }, }, echo $parent_title ? " > " . $title : ""; // 输出父级标题和当前标题, ,,``,这段代码会自动获取网站的名称和当前页面的父级页面信息,并生成面包屑导航链接。
在数字化时代,网站设计已成为吸引用户的关键因素之一,面包屑导航作为增强用户体验的重要工具,能够清晰地为用户指引方向,WordPress作为全球最受欢迎的博客平台之一,其灵活性和丰富的插件使得添加面包屑导航变得相对简单,本文将为您详细介绍如何在WordPress中添加面包屑导航。
面包屑导航的重要性
面包屑导航的主要作用是帮助用户在网站内快速定位到他们当前所处的位置,并为他们提供回退到上一个页面的途径,这种导航方式不仅可以提高用户体验,还有助于搜索引擎更好地理解网站的层级结构,从而提高网站的可见性。
WordPress中添加面包屑导航的方法
使用WordPress内置的BreadCrumb插件
-
安装并激活BreadCrumb插件:前往WordPress插件库,搜索“BreadCrumb”,然后安装并激活该插件。
-
调整BreadCrumb设置:登录到WordPress后台,进入“BreadCrumb”菜单项,您可以在这里自定义面包屑的显示样式和结构。
使用自定义代码添加面包屑导航
如果您熟悉PHP编程,可以选择使用自定义代码来添加面包屑导航,以下是一个简单的示例代码:
-
登录到您的WordPress后台管理界面。
-
点击“外观”>“代码编辑器”,进入代码编辑页面。
-
在编辑器的右侧,粘贴以下代码,并稍作修改:
<?php
function add_breadcrumb() {
if (is_user_logged_in()) {
$current_page = paginate_get_page_number(); // 使用WordPress的分页函数获取当前页码
if ($current_page > 1) {
echo '<a href="' . get_pagenum_link($current_page - 1) . '">' . __('« 首页') . '</a> ';
}
echo '<a href="' . get_permalink() . '">' . __('文章标题') . '</a> ';
if ($current_page < $_SERVER['PHP_SELF'].'?p=' . $_GET['p']) {
echo '<a href="' . get_permalink() . '?p=' . $_GET['p'] . '">' . __('下一页') . '</a> ';
} else {
echo '<span>' . __('已到文章末尾') . '</span>';
}
} else {
echo '<a href="' . get_permalink() . '">' . __('登录','wp-content/themes/' . get_theme() . '/img/login.png',true) . '</a> ';
echo '<a href="' . wp_get_redirect_view('login') . '">' . __('登录','wp-content/themes/' . get_theme() . '/img/register.png',true) . '</a>';
}
}
add_action('wp_header','add_breadcrumb');
?>
保存代码并上传至主题目录,在WordPress后台的“外观”菜单项中刷新页面或使用“更新文件”的按钮来使代码生效。
面包屑导航的美化
面包屑导航不仅要有实用功能,在视觉上也应该美观大方,您可以自定义面包屑的颜色、大小和样式等,以使其与您的网站风格相匹配,您还可以利用jQuery或JavaScript插件来增强面包屑导航的交互性。
通过本文的介绍,相信您已经掌握了如何在WordPress中添加面包屑导航的方法,一个美观实用的面包屑导航不仅能够提升用户体验,还有助于SEO优化和网站的整体性能提升,赶快试试吧!